PUTRAJAYA: The Digital Ministry will prioritise supporting the digital economy and enhancing talent in the digital sector in the upcoming 2025 Budget, says Minister Gobind Singh Deo.

He said that while technology had the potential to aid businesses, particularly SMEs and MSMEs, merely having digital infrastructure was insufficient if not effectively utilised.

"The main challenge is finding ways to use incentives to encourage more SMEs and MSMEs to adopt available digital technologies.

"We need to determine how best to support them through these incentives to enhance their business capabilities," he told reporters after the ministry's 2025 Budget engagement session with stakeholders today.

Gobind said that discussions would be held with the Finance Ministry and Prime Minister Datuk Seri Anwar Ibrahim to focus on the types of incentives - whether tax-related or other forms - that could be introduced.

He also stressed on the importance of addressing talent needs in the digital industry.

"We need to identify which digital jobs will see increased demand in the next five years and ensure we have the talent to meet those needs," he said.

Today's engagement session featured a diverse group of industry representatives and stakeholders, including the Federation of Malaysian Manufacturers, the National Tech Association of Malaysia, and several higher education institutions.

Gobind said that the suggestions from these stakeholders would be reviewed by the ministry before a session with the Finance Ministry on Aug 23.
